Action item from the Framegrind transcode backlog incident. Root cause: workers accepted jobs faster than scratch disks drained, so retries piled onto already-saturated nodes. Fix under review: admission control keyed to local disk pressure, plus a retry budget per job instead of per attempt. Reviewer, please check the boundary cases — a node at exactly the threshold should reject, and retry exhaustion must mark the job failed rather than requeue it. No dynamic config for now; values are compiled in. The constants in question follow.

tuning constants:
THRESHOLDS = {
    "kelix": 280,
    "druvan": 756,
    "oliael": 399,
}

# Service Accounts — ChipGate Reader

The ChipGate timing-chip reader uploads split times through a dedicated service account rather than a runner-facing login. This account is restricted to the ingest endpoint of the internal RaceSync service and carries no read permissions. Rotate its key after every event season and record the rotation date here. The current RaceSync key is below.

API key for bagaf-kagep: vxb2-pb

Runbook: Reportly export timezones. If a customer says their export timestamps look shifted, first check whether the export worker picked up the org's zone setting — it caches for an hour, so recent changes lag. Don't "fix" data by hand; re-run the export after the cache expires or flush it via the admin task. DST-boundary exports are the usual culprit. Confirm the worker is on the current build using the token below.

session token of yajeg-fawig = htk14_1c52bff6ad9a4d

## Env Vars — Garage Feed

Quick notes for the sync: the Stallwick occupancy feed now pushes counts from all four downtown decks every 30 seconds. `GF_POLL_MS` and `GF_DECK_FILTER` behave as before, no drama there. The only gotcha is the upstream sensor gateway now requires an auth credential instead of IP allowlisting, so that has to live in the env file. Put the credential line right below this paragraph.

secret setting of fajof-tagep: VAULT_KEY13=796f7aba7157f